Bernie Goldberg Hits the Right over Duck Dynasty: Conservatives ‘Reflexively Defend Ignorance’

 

On Friday night’s The O’Reilly Factor, Bernie Goldberg and Howard Kurtz joined Bill O’Reilly to tackle the continued Duck Dynasty controversy, and Goldberg went after conservatives for having a reflexive defense of ignorant remarks. He argued that just as liberals are quick to defend “trash like Miley Cyrus,” conservatives are just as likely to “reflexively defend ignorance.”

O’Reilly asked both men what they would do if they ran A&E. Both Goldberg and Kurtz would have suspended Phil Robertson, though Kurtz said he only would have done this after demanding a public apology and if Robertson did not come forward with one. Goldberg predicted there’s no way Robertson doesn’t come back.

Goldberg also said that “the non-Bible people have a stronger point,” because while he’s able to respect people’s religious believes, “I don’t respect people believing things that are ignorant just because there’s ignorance in the Bible.”

Kurtz also pointed out that people who condemned Martin Bashir 24/7 can’t just turn around and say it’s plain wrong to yank someone off the air for offensive remarks they made.
